A lot of homeowners in Midhurst discover that airborne noise is the main culprit. Voices, TVs and general chatter seem to float through plasterboard almost effortlessly. Acoustic panels, denser insulation & clever layering usually come into play here. The installer will focus on building up mass & sealing weak joints so that the sound waves have a tougher job getting through. It isn't magic, its just good materials employed in the right places.

Impact noise is another tricky one. Thats the banging, bashing, stomping or shifting furniture that tends to rumble through joists & flooring. Floating floors, rubber underlays and specialist acoustic mats can help to break the vibration path and improve things enormously. These bits of kit don't look all that fancy, but they do a cracking job of stopping half the house shaking whenever someone drops a set of keys on the floor or decides to go for a late-night stroll.

Stairwells & landings often become the acoustic hotspots in Midhurst homes, since they act like large vertical tunnels. Sound races up and down them with ease. Extra boarding, acoustic plaster, and well-fitted insulation can help to calm things right down. Even swapping out hollow doors for heavier duty ones near the top or bottom of the stairs can create a small barrier to sound waves. Its all about slowing down the noise so it cannot sprint through your home.

The windows in many Midhurst properties are yet another common weak spot. Even decent glazing can let in a surprising amount of outside racket, especially if you live near a busy road or railway line. Secondary glazing, thicker seals & carefully fitted acoustic glass can help to tighten things up a bit. Once all of the drafty gaps have been sorted, the room will take on a softer, more settled feel that is easier to relax in.

Floor cavities also deserve to be looked at a bit closer, especially in older properties in Midhurst where the boards sit loosely on ageing wooden joists. Sound will travel quite happily through those tiny gaps, making even a quiet footstep seem much louder than it should be. Filling the void with acoustic rolls or installing resilient bars under the ceiling below usually gives the whole structure a much sturdier, calmer feel. It isn't the flashiest of property upgrades, but its one of those changes you really notice when your house finally stops sounding hollow.

Lofts often get overlooked, yet they play a bigger role in the noise control puzzle than most people in Midhurst expect. A lot of sound can leak through thin roof spaces or older insulation that has sagged over the years. Upgrading the materials or adding acoustic quilts can take the edge off rain, traffic and even the occasional low-flying bird that seems to be far louder at night than it ought to be.

Home Cinema Acoustic Treatment

Home cinema soundproofing can be a rabbit hole if you've never dipped your toe into the world of acoustics. The first step is stopping noise escaping, which means adding mass, sealing gaps and decoupling bits of the structure so vibrations don't travel as much. Once that's sorted, you tackle the inside of the room with panels that calm the echo and keep bass from booming round the corners. It's the sort of setup that sounds complicated, but done right it just melts into the background. You're left with films sounding tight and punchy, without the neighbours thinking you've opened a nightclub.
